Current wireless cellular systems are projected to be replaced by a significantly faster and more versatile new generation of wireless technology – 5G. In this new online course, you will learn the fundamentals of 5G NR (New Radio) – the radio access network of 5G. The materials will be based on the standards (3GPP Technical Specifications Releases 15 and 16) with insights drawn from the instructor’s first-hand experience in contributing to the 5G standards.

Simple examples and exercises will be provided to help the students grasp the key concepts. Various topics will be taught in a holistic way by ways such as analyzing the call flows.

Course Highlights:

  • 5G use cases and 3GPP standards status
  • Waveforms: OFDM, DFT-spread-OFDM
  • Numerology, frame structure, HARQ
  • Channel coding (LDPC and polar code)
  • Massive MIMO: precoding, CSI feedback
  • Beamforming: hybrid beamforming, operation at mmWave
  • Data channel, control channel, initial access
  • Advanced Quality of Service (QoS) support in 5G
  • Co-existence between NR and LTE
  • Online delivery provides participants with schedule flexibility

Course Learning Outcomes:

  • Apply key technologies of 5G NR (New Radio), the global 5G standard for a new radio access network designed to support a wide array of 5G device-types, services, spectrum and deployments
  • Analyze 5G use cases, including Enhanced Mobile Broadband (EMBB), Ultra Reliable and Low Latency Communication (URLLC), massive Machine Type communication (mMTC)
  • Look up 3GPP Technical Specifications
  • Explain the differences between NR and LTE
